Usando o PowerShell Copy para a função da área de transferência

Usando o PowerShell Copy para a função da área de transferência
Normalmente, no Windows, o texto ou o conteúdo é copiado para a área de transferência pressionando o “Ctrl+c" tecla de atalho. No entanto, em PowerShell, o texto também pode ser copiado para a área de transferência usando o “Set-Clipboard”Cmdlet. Este cmdlet define o conteúdo para a área de transferência. Além disso, os cmdlets copiados também podem ser colados em PowerShell usando o “Get-Clipboard”Cmdlet.

A postagem a seguir elaborará o método para copiar o conteúdo para a área de transferência.

Usando o PowerShell Copy para a função da área de transferência

Conforme descrito anteriormente, a cópia para a função da área de transferência em PowerShell define o texto ou o conteúdo para a área de transferência. O comando usado para esse fim é o “Set-Clipboard”. Exemplos que explicam o procedimento para copiar o texto para a área de transferência são explicados abaixo.

Exemplo 1: copie o texto para a área de transferência usando o cmdlet "Set-Clipboard"

A ilustração a seguir demonstrará o procedimento para copiar o texto declarado na área de transferência:

Write-Output "Welcome to linux dica!"| Set-Clipboard

No código acima mencionado:

  • Primeiro, especifique o “Write-Output”CMDLET seguido pelo texto dentro de cotações duplas invertidas.
  • Então, adicione o “|”Parâmetro do pipeline para fazer a saída do cmdlet anterior ser enviada para o próximo.
  • Por fim, adicione o “Set-Clipboard”Cmdlet:

Execute o cmdlet abaixo para verificar se o conteúdo foi copiado para a área de transferência ou não:

Get-Clipboard

Exemplo 2: Anexe o texto à área de transferência existente

Para anexar o conteúdo ou texto ao conteúdo copiado existente, basta adicionar o “-AcrescentarParâmetro no final da linha de código:

Write-Output "Anexe este texto" | Set -Clipboard -Append

Verifique se o conteúdo foi copiado para a área de transferência ou não executando o cmdlet dado:

Get-Clipboard

Exemplo 3: copie a variável atribuída conteúdo para a área de transferência

O exemplo a seguir demonstrará o procedimento para copiar a variável atribuída texto para a área de transferência:

$ cumprimentos = "Boa sorte!"
Set -Clipboard -Value $ Saudações

De acordo com o código acima:

  • Primeiro, inicialize uma variável e atribua o texto a ele.
  • Então, na próxima linha, escreva o “Set-Clipboard”Cmdlet.
  • Depois disso, adicione o “-Valor”Parâmetro e atribua a variável atribuída pelo texto:

Executar o “Get-Clipboard”CMDLET para verificar se o conteúdo foi copiado para a área de transferência ou não:

Get-Clipboard

Isso era tudo sobre copiar itens para a área de transferência.

Conclusão

O "Set-Clipboard”Cmdlet em PowerShell é utilizado para copiar o conteúdo ou o texto para a área de transferência. Ele pode definir o texto ou variáveis ​​para a área de transferência usando alguns parâmetros específicos. Além disso, o texto copiado pode ser colado usando o “Get-Clipboard”Cmdlet. Esta posta.